One popular option for retired teachers is tutoring Retired teachers have a wealth of knowledge and experience that can be invaluable to students who are struggling academically Many retired teachers choose to offer private tutoring services either in person or online This allows them to continue working with students and making a positive impact on their education In addition to academic subjects, retired teachers can also offer specialized tutoring in areas such as test preparation, study skills, and college admissions.

Another rewarding career option for retired teachers is mentoring Retired teachers can serve as mentors to new educators, offering guidance, support, and advice based on their years of teaching experience Mentoring allows retired teachers to stay connected to the education field while also helping to shape the next generation of teachers Retired teachers can also serve as mentors to students, providing them with academic and personal support to help them succeed in school and beyond.

Some retired teachers choose to pivot to a career in writing Retired teachers have a unique perspective on education and can share their insights through writing articles, blog posts, books, and curriculum materials Writing allows retired teachers to reach a wider audience and influence the education field in new and innovative ways Retired teachers can also use their writing skills to provide professional development and resources for educators.

In addition to these traditional career options, retired teachers can also explore new and emerging fields such as online course creation, educational technology, and curriculum development Online education platforms offer opportunities for retired teachers to create and teach online courses in a variety of subjects Educational technology companies are always looking for experienced educators to provide feedback and input on their products Retired teachers can also work as curriculum developers, creating engaging and effective learning materials for students and teachers.
